The Calmado 200 pcs Marble Run Wooden Set is a premium educational toy designed for children aged 3 and older. Made from high-quality beech wood, this set includes 200 parts, featuring 24 unique blocks that encourage creativity and learning through play. It teaches essential physical concepts while enhancing fine motor skills. The set comes with a convenient storage bag and a detailed instruction manual, making it perfect for gifting and easy to transport.

Nice for kids who like to build...and knock things down!
On the whole, these are nice. The wood seems sturdy and there are lots of pieces, so kids can arrange and rearrange obstacle courses for the marbles. I did notice some paint chips right out of the box. It won't be a big deal to kids, but just something to note. The size of the pieces are good for small hands. I liked this set because it can be as complex or simple as kids are developmentally ready for. We've gotten things for my son in the past that he can't really put together. He watches us do it for him. With this set, he can make simple obstacle courses or more complex ones, and he can do it all himself. It enables him to play independently, with his friends and with us.

Awesome creative fun for one or many
This is a huge and heavy set of wooden pieces, blocks and tons of multi-colored squares that get knocked down. It looks magnificent when it's set up, but it's a serious time abuser to do! You have to work it just right so all parts work together to keep the action moving. This requires bits of architecture, engineering, patience and extreme playfulness. It really is a blast whether you're doing it with kids, adults, alone or with others. There are so many wacky possibilities and you'll need space to set everything up. There's a plastic/nylon (feeling) cloth included for your messy pleasure. There really are an amazing number of parts and they're all wood, which makes it very different, very heavy and very desirable. I love crazy marble runs and have several, and this is one of the very best overall. It's an excellent brain teaser & trainer. Just a bit of advice: keep it away from the dogs and cats!! (What a mess that was!) That turned it into a game of pickup sticks, bur there was no actual damage other than some small bits of color chipping. These are strong, smooth blocks that took a good beating and did great. Booklet is decent and has ideas but basically you're on ypur own trying to work within the laws of motion and gravity. I really highly recommend it for kids, families and adults. But not pets...

Solid but with slight imperfections
We chose this set because we wanted a sturdy wooden set for our son, who can break anything. And it is! It came with lots of pieces (though be warned, the seemingly high count includes a lot of small domino-style pieces that aren't terribly useful.)The main drawback is that a few of the pieces don't have holes quite large enough for the marbles so they get stuck. Most of them are fine, but running into one of these is always frustrating for our little guy.

Like blocks and dominoes in one
The best part of blocks is often building something to knock it down, so what I like about this set is that it's designed to do just that. The combo of blocks, dominoes, and marbles offers endless combinations to ultimately enjoy destroying your masterpiece by knocking it down. The pieces are solid, real wood. They are well made and there's no unpleasant scent, which sometimes painted blocks can have. The perfect age range is probably 4-8 years of age, but older kids who like to build things will be intrigued and can continue to be challenged. Much younger than 4 and I think dexterity will become an issue. Overall a very nice alternative to a high tech kid's toy.
